Question 1:
What is your favourite case?
Rise from the Ashes.

Why?
I adore the characters and SL-9 is fascinating imo. Gant was the best villain in the series and the Skye sisters are two of my favorite characters from anything, ever. I just cannot begin to describe how much I love those two. Jake and Angel were just plain yummy, and Meekins was amusing. Edgeworth and Gumshoe got some nice parts and great character development in this case too, especially Edgeworth. I felt that without this case, his transition from von Karmic to commiting suicide to coming back and being all noble would have felt lacking. The dynamics and relationships between all of the SL-9 characters was a lot of what made this so rewarding to me as well.

The court sequences were also wonderful as I really enjoyed solving three crimes at once. It was difficult but rewarding. I also loved all of the sprite animations and a couple of the backgrounds, specifically Edgeworth and Gant's offices.

Incidentally, cases 1-4 and 2-4 came in VERY close seconds for me. If 2-4's first day of investigation and first court trial weren't the most tedious, boring things in the entire series, 2-4 would have won for its sheer awesomeness at the end, but as it stands it doesn't quite make it. 1-4 wins for lots of Edgey, for von Karma being a wonderfully hatable villain, and for Yanni and just the plotline in general, but the gameplay was boring.

Question 2:
What is your least favourite case?
2-3.

Why?
While I didn't find the characters QUITE as hatable as everyone else did (they all had a couple of moments that made me like them...Moe being serious near the end, Max talking about how he wanted other performers to feel what he did at the Grand Prix, Regina talking about how she was going to stand by Bat, Ben's shyness that made me identify with him...), they still were average at best and mediocre at worst. PW is normally ridiculous anyway (cross-examing parrots, anyone?), but 2-3 took it to too much of an extreme. I mean, come on, it's a murder trial and we're talking about puppets marrying idiot animal trainers, being attacked by monkeys, cracking jokes, eating burgers, and stealing posters?! It didn't help that this case knocked Maya out of my favor as she was the most annoying, useless brat that she's ever been, ever, or that ANYONE has ever been imo. I liked her in case 1-4 and 2-1, but in this case she was just UNBEARABLE.

Not to mention the gameplay was just damn BORING.
